Identity the construction that the figure represents
nordsb [41]

The construction is the construction of the Perpendicular bisector.

<h3>How to illustrate the information?</h3>

The steps for the construction of perpendicular bisectors are as follows:

Open the compass more than half of the distance between A and B, and scribe arcs of the same radius centered at A and B.

Call the two points where these two arcs meet X and Y. Draw the line between X and Y.

So, the point where this line meets the line segment; M is called the mid point and the line XY is the perpendicular bisector of the line AB.

The figure is a construction of perpendicular bisector.

The value of 4x^2-5 when x=3
Veseljchak [2.6K]

Answer:

31

Step-by-step explanation:

Plug in 3 for x in the expression:

4(3²) - 5

Note that there are no parenthesis (other than the one I added, to make it easier for you. Follow the order of operations, PEMDAS. PEMDAS = Parenthesis, Exponents (& Roots), Multiplication, Division, Addition, Subtraction, and the left -> right rule.

First, solve the exponent:

4(3²) - 5 = 4(3 * 3) - 5 = 4(9) - 5

Next, solve the multiplication:

4(9) - 5 = 36 - 5

Finally, subtract:

36 - 5 = 31

31 is your answer.
